BloodRayne Definitive Collection lands on Switch — retro vampire double pack

Rayne goes portable. The BloodRayne Definitive Collection is available on Nintendo Switch — the cult early-2000s vampire action pair remastered for players who want mid-2000s swagger between Switch 2 prestige downloads. It is not competing with Xenoblade for “game of the week”; it is competing for the $20 impulse tile.

Why it still sells in 2026

Nostalgia SEO (“BloodRayne Switch,” “Definitive Collection,” “BloodRayne remaster”) converts on launch weeks when bigger titles eat the homepage. Handheld sessions fit commute gaming better than a 100-hour JRPG, and the dual-pack framing beats hunting separate eShop SKUs.

Who should bite

Original Xbox / PS2 veterans who never finished BloodRayne 2, Switch owners building a retro action shelf, and anyone who wants gore-adjacent pulp without a live-service tutorial. If you bounced off modern soulslikes, Rayne’s simpler combat loop is the point.
